Andrea Causin (born in Venice on September 13th 1972) is an Italian politician. He is a member of the Scelta Civica political party.

Political Career[edit]

A long-time member of the Christian Association of Italian Workers (ACLI), he was first elected as municipal councillor in Martellago in 1994 for the Italian People's Party. Having briefly left politics, he was national secretary of ACLI's youth section and ACLI provincial president of Venice. In 2005 he was elected to the Regional Council of Veneto for a civic list in support of Massimo Carraro, the centre-left defeated candidate for president, and was re-elected in 2010 for the Democratic Party (PD). In 2009 he was appointed regional deputy-secretary of the PD, but he resigned in 2010 over disagreements with the party leadership. In early 2011 he left the PD altogether. Subsequently, he joined Toward North (VN). In 2012 Causin was appointed regional coordinator of Future Italy (IF), along with Manfredi Ravetto and Jacopo Silva. Through VN and IF, he joined Scelta Civica. He was appointed as a member of the Chamber of Deputies for the first time in 2013. As a Deputy, he is also a member of the 4th Commission on Defence and a member of the Italian Delegation to the NATO Parliamentary Assembly.
